What's the University of Wisconsin-Madison campus like?

I'm seriously considering the University of Wisconsin-Madison and I'm curious about the campus environment. Could anyone who've visited or studied there share their experiences? How's the overall vibe and what are the best and worst things about it?

a year ago

The University of Wisconsin-Madison (UW Madison) campus is known for its stunning beauty and it's nestled between two lakes, which offers stunning vistas to students and visitors alike.

The architecture of the buildings complements the natural beauty of the campus, with a mix of historical buildings and modern facilities. Bascom Hall is an iconic symbol of the university, perched atop Bascom Hill, it provides a nice overlook on downtown Madison.

The campus is well-connected with bike paths and pedestrian-friendly pathways and is highly walkable. Being located in Wisconsin's capital also comes with benefits. You can find plenty of job opportunities and cultural activities downtown, only a short bus ride from the campus.

The campus's size is vast, and it can take some time to walk from one end to another. However, there's always something going on, given the large student population. Student activities, from sports events at the Kohl Center or Camp Randall to the farmers market at the Capitol, are abundant and varied. The Memorial Union Terrace, with its iconic sunburst chairs, is a popular hangout spot as well.

As for the drawbacks, the winters in Madison can be pretty harsh. It gets cold and snowy, which could be a downside if you're not used to such weather. Also, since it's a big school, some classes, especially in the first year or two, can be quite large.

But overall, the vibe is generally described as positive, vibrant, and engaging. Students are hardworking but also prioritize social experiences and community engagement. There's a strong Badgers spirit that permeates through the entire campus, reinforcing the sense of belonging and camaraderie.
